How much do remote grocery j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ote grocery in the United States is $14.24,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.50 and $15.87 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Remote Grocery job?

A Remote Grocery job typically involves assisting customers with online grocery shopping, managing orders, coordinating deliveries, and ensuring a smooth shopping experience. Duties may include processing online orders, handling customer inquiries, and working with inventory systems. These jobs can be done from home or a remote location, depending on the employer. Common roles include customer service representatives, order processors, and support specialists for grocery retailers.

What are the typical day-to-day responsibilities of a Remote Grocery worker?

In a Remote Grocery position, you can expect to handle tasks such as managing online grocery orders, updating inventory records, coordinating with vendors or suppliers, and addressing customer inquiries through digital channels. You may also assist with resolving delivery issues and ensuring that products listed online are accurate and up to date. Collaboration with logistics, customer service, and supply chain teams is common, often through virtual communication platforms. This role requires strong time management and multitasking abilities to maintain smooth operations and a positive customer experience.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Grocery position, and why are they important?

To excel in a Remote Grocery role, candidates typically need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and experience with online inventory management or order fulfillment platforms. Familiarity with grocery management systems, e-commerce tools, and customer order tracking software is often required.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and a customer service mindset are critical soft skills in this role. These competencies are crucial to ensure efficient order processing, accurate inventory tracking, and high levels of customer satisfaction in a fully remote environment.

About LOVE CORN

In life and in snacks, it's all about finding love in the simple things!

LOVE CORN is a delicious crunchy corn snack and fan favorite among busy adults, always-hungry teens and picky little eaters that makes lunchtimes more exciting, road trips go quicker, the party more fun and life a little bit better, one kernel of joy at a time.

Founded in 2017 by family members Gavin, Missy & Jamie McCloskey, LOVE CORN is creating a new snacking category Premium Crunchy Corn' and is sold in 20,000+ stores across the US & UK and just getting started.
